37.5. applicable_roles

视图applicable_roles标识当前用户可以使用其特权的所有角色。这意味着从当前用户到相关角色有一些角色授予链。当前用户本身也是适用角色。适用角色集通常用于权限检查。

表 37.3 applicable_roles

NameData TypeDescription
granteesql_identifier授予此角色成员资格的角色的名称(可以是当前用户,或者在嵌套角色成员身份的情况下可以是其他角色)
role_namesql_identifier角色名称
is_grantableyes_or_noYES(如果被授予者在角色上具有 admin 选项),则NO(如果没有)